まとめ
世界全体で1000万人以上が投獄されており,精神疾患や感染症の罹患率は高くなっています. 刑務所は病気に寄与し,囚人の健康と釈放後の死亡率に影響を与え,健康改善イニシアチブに関するさらなる研究を必要とします.

背景:
- 世界中で1000万人以上が投獄されており,この数値は過去10年間で約100万人増加しています.
- 刑務所の人口は,一般の人々と比較して,精神障害や感染症の有病率が高くなります.
- 自殺率と全因死亡率の上昇は,釈放後世界中で記録されています.
研究 の 目的:
- 投獄が病気に与える影響を調べる.
- 治療や後見療法の欠陥が有害な結果に与える影響を調査する.
- 囚人の健康を改善し,再犯を減らすための具体的なイニシアチブの役割を探求する.
主な方法:
- 囚人の健康と死亡率に関する既存の研究のレビュー.
- 収監者集団における病気の流行に関する疫学データの分析.
- 健康への悪影響と再犯に寄与する要因の検討.
主要な成果:
- 女性,高齢者 (55歳以上),青少年の場合,刑務所の人口の中で様々な障害の割合が高くなります.
- 治療とアフターケアにおける欠陥は,不良な健康状態と関連しています.
- 刑務所が病気や早死に与える全体的な貢献は,まだ十分に検討されていない.
結論:
- 刑務所は,精神障害,感染症,早死を含む健康上の重大な負担と関連しています.
- 女性,高齢者,青少年などの脆弱なグループには,標的を絞った医療介入が必要である.
- 囚人の健康を改善し,再犯を減らすことを目的としたイニシアチブを評価するために,さらなる研究が必要です.

The Stanford Prison Experiment
The famous and controversial Stanford Prison Experiment, conducted by social psychologist Philip Zimbardo and his colleagues at Stanford University, demonstrated the power of social roles, social norms, and scripts.
